#c01e90 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c01e90 is composed of 75.3% red, 11.8%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.4% magenta, 25%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 317.8 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 43.5%. #c01e90 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3cff with #810021.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

● #c01e90 color description : Strong pink.
#c01e90 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c01e90 has RGB values of R:192, G:30,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.25,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12590736.
